Hello,
I am running into a problem building 2.5.5pre1 on a Ultra5 platform. I get
the following error when doing: make vmlinux
gcc -Wall -Wstrict-prototypes -O2 -fomit-frame-pointer -o
scripts/split-include
scripts/split-include.c
scripts/split-include include/linux/autoconf.h include/config
sparc64-linux-gcc -D__KERNEL__ -I/us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include -Wall
-Wstrict-pro
totypes -Wno-trigraphs -O2 -fomit-frame-pointer -fno-strict-aliasing
-fno-common
-m64 -pipe -mno-fpu -mcpu=ultrasparc -mcmodel=medlow -ffixed-g4
-fcall-used-g5
-fcall-used-g7 -Wno-sign-compare -Wa,--undeclared-regs
-DKBUILD_BASENAME=main
-c -o init/main.o init/main.c
In file included from /us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/asm/pgtable.h:17,
from /us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/linux/mm.h:27,
from /us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/linux/pagemap.h:10,
from /us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/linux/blkdev.h:9,
from /us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/linux/blk.h:4,
from init/main.c:25:
/usr/src/linux-2.5.4/include/asm/mmu_context.h:37: #error update this
function.
make: *** [init/main.o] Error 1
If I am reading this correctly (and I doubt that I am :O) ) this is from the
include file mmu_context.h correct? I diff'ed against 2.5.4 and they are
the same, and 2.5.4 compiled. (Though I couldn't get 2.5.4 to boot on the
system.. but that's another story....)
Thoughts on were I am going wrong here?
